2008 Season-End Poll: Results

Fans sound off about shows, stars and the strike.

We asked you to tell us how last season panned out, and you did -- to the tune of 1.4 million votes.

You surprised us: 'Two and a Half Men' over 'Ugly Betty'? As Michael Scott would say (his show, 'The Office,' lost too), "That's what she said."

But find out what our readers chose as Best Drama, Sexiest Cast, Best Villain ... and too many other cool categories to name.


Greatest TV Couples of All Time

The SimpsonsLucy and Ricky ... Marge and Homer ... Buffy and Angel ... find out where they rank on our list.

Love is in the air, which makes it the perfect time to take a walk down (lovers') memory lane with 20 of TV's all-time best couples.

What makes a great on-screen pairing? Well, there's the banter (i.e., fighting), the chemistry, the heartbreaks and makeups, more fighting ... and don't forget the, uh, hotness factor.

From the will-they-or-won't-they duos of 'Cheers' and 'Moonlighting' to current faves Jim and Pam and Mer and McDreamy, these tube twosomes all have one thing in common: We love to love them, baby.
